Mission Statement:
Our mission is to be God's witnesses in the world today by being His heart filled with compassion, voice offering hope and encouragement, and hands of integrity, outstretched in service to God and others. In living out our mission we will:
-
Commit ourselves to lifelong formation in our faith through study, prayer, and active participation in the Liturgy.
-
Devote ourselves to the development of strong family life, drawing on the values of the generations that have gone before us.
-
Recognize the dignity of each person, respecting and seeking respect from conception to natural death.
-
Cherish our rural tradition, respecting the beauty and sacredness of the earth.
-
Dedicate ourselves to fostering our community recognizing that faith is a gift which is strengthened when it is given and shared with others.
